Introduction to Catholic Theology in the Philippines
The association of Catholic theologians in the Philippines plays a pivotal role in developing theologies that focus on justice and inclusion within the church and society. By blending theological insights with social realities, these theologians strive to create a framework that encompasses the diverse experiences and challenges faced by various communities.
The Importance of a Just and Inclusive Church
A just and inclusive church is essential in addressing social inequalities and fostering spiritual growth among its members. Theologians in the Philippines emphasize the need for a faith that transcends barriers, advocating for the marginalized and promoting social justice. This approach encourages a deeper understanding of faith as a vehicle for social transformation and outreach.
Advancements and Challenges in Theological Development
While the efforts of Catholic theologians are commendable, they often encounter various challenges, including cultural resistance and differing theological interpretations. Nevertheless, the commitment to integrate robust theological positions with practical applications in society propels their initiatives forward. Engaging in dialogues and collaborative efforts with communities enhances their theological work, making it more relevant and impactful.
